Weather in January

January, the same as December, in Clay Center, Ohio, is another subzero cold winter month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 19.9°F (-6.7°C) and 30.7°F (-0.7°C).

Temperature

January, characterized by an average high temperature of 30.7°F (-0.7°C) and a low temperature of 19.9°F (-6.7°C), is generally the coldest month.

Humidity

In January, the average relative humidity is 83%.

Rainfall

In January, in Clay Center, Ohio, the rain falls for 5.3 days. Throughout January, 0.91" (23mm) of precipitation is accumulated. In Clay Center, during the entire year, the rain falls for 136.8 days and collects up to 16.14" (410m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through April, October through December are months with snowfall in Clay Center. In January, in Clay Center, it is snowing for 10.6 days. Throughout January, 1.42" (36mm) of snow is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Clay Center, there are 39.7 snowfall days, and 6.97" (177m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day is 9h and 35min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 7:59 am and sunset at 5:13 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:46 am and sunset at 5:47 pm EST.

Sunshine

The month with the least sunshine in Clay Center is January, with an average of 3.2h of sunshine.

UV index

In Clay Center, the average daily maximum UV index in January is 2.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a low health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: A daily high UV index of 2 in January leads to these guidelines:
Infants, children, and people with sensitive skin should always have protection against lengthy periods of sun exposure. The mid-day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ation, so seek shade and minimize exposure. A hat with a broad brim is indispensable, filtering out up to half of UV rays. Bear in mind! The Sun's UV radiation can nearly double in intensity due to the reflective quality of snow.
